High-Sugar Diet
A diet consisting of a high proportion of sugars or carbohydrates, which may affect health negatively by increasing the risk of obesity, diabetes, and other conditions.
Independent Variable
An experimental variable that is manipulated to observe its effect on a dependent variable.
Laboratory
is a controlled setting designed for scientific experiments, research, and testing.
Field Experiment
An experiment conducted in a natural setting rather than a controlled environment to test hypotheses in real-world conditions.
